Robert Duvall had to dig deep into his own pockets to make his latest film, a pet project he began work on 13 years ago.

Duvall, who appeared in "The Godfather" and "Apocalypse Now," spent $5 million to make "The Apostle" - which he wrote, directed and starred in."People think I'd be able to get financing easily," Duvall said in an interview in The Outlook, a Santa Monica newspaper. "I think that's only if you're one of the top, top, top guys like (John) Travolta or (Tom) Hanks."

His accountant assured Duvall that bankrolling his own film would be a good idea. "The Apostle" opens around the nation Jan. 30.
